Oxford, ME — Fifty-two Milton CAT American-Canadian Tour-sanctioned racers packed the pit area Saturday morning as part of the action-packed Spencer Group Paving PASS 400 Weekend. Originally set for an early-season April showdown, the Pine Tree State 125 presented by Wellman Paving was rain delayed by 175 days for the Milton CAT American-Canadian Tour’s third visit to Oxford Plains Speedway this season with thirty cars making the trip. Saturday’s showcase was also a shining moment for the ACT Flying Tigers, rounding out this year’s three-race Tri-State Series with the Vacationland 75.

Brandon Barker, Trevor Sanborn and Kaiden Fisher took the fast lane to win their respective heat race qualifiers while Tanner Woodard took the one consolation victory in Milton CAT American-Canadian Tour qualifying. Luke Peters and Logan Powers split the two Flying Tiger heats.

The Vacationland 75 took on the Oxford oval first on Saturday afternoon with Tri-State Series championship chasers Sam Caron and Jason Woodard earning the front row starting positions. With the inside groove proving to be the fastest all day long, Thunder Road standouts Caron, Mike Martin, Woodard and Cooper French rode nose-to-tail leading the pack through the first half. Two quick spin cautions proved to be the lone pauses with Caron facing off against Martin on the restarts in dominant fashion. Sam Caron took down the 75-lap win but it wasn’t enough to cover Jason Woodard’s point tally with his own third place run. Fellow championship hopeful Mike Martin finished second while Powers and French rounded out the top five.

Jesse Switser and Derek Gluchacki took the high marks in Plus/Minus handicapping to lead the Pine Tree State 125 to green with the Late Model field just as quick to jump to the inside line, following Switser around the Maine oval. By lap 25, Switser and Gluchacki found their way to lap traffic with the hold-up allowing third and fourth place runners Erick Sands and Raphael Lessard to close within a car length. Lap traffic became the overarching theme for the rest of the event starting with Swister and Gluchacki’s nervous navigation of the slower cars, allowing Gluchacki to take the lead on lap 35.

Unfortunately for Gluchacki, using his Wild Card double point option in the Kulwicki Driver Development Program (KDDP) points, the lap traffic also allowed Gabe Brown to launch into the top three picture after starting tenth on the grid with the former winner’s handicap. Brown took over the lead on lap 61 just before Jonathan Bouvrette and Holdyn Sullivan spun in front of both him and Gluchacki in turn three. In an otherwise clean and green showdown, Gabe Brown kept the hammer down to take the Pine Tree State 125 presented by Wellman Paving with Brandon Barker making a play for the lead before time ran out to take second over Derek Gluchacki.

Raphael Lessard didn’t get quite enough luck to wrap up the championship chase early with a fourth-place finish and Erick Sands rounding out the top five. Switser held on for sixth ahead of D.J. Shaw, Trevor Sanborn, Alexendre ‘Fireball’ Tardif and Nick Sweet.

The Milton CAT American-Canadian Tour wraps up the 2025 season in just seven days at the Seekonk Speedway for the Haunted Hundred presented by Milton CAT on Saturday, October 25. One final 100-lap dash will put all Milton CAT American-Canadian Tour teams on notice at one of the most competitive tracks in the Northeast. Raphael Lessard now holds a 43-point advantage over Gabe Brown in the championship chase while D.J. Shaw and Jesse Switser are still mathematically able to take the title next Saturday if all goes their way!
